LT1460DCN8-10 - Analog Devices Inc. - PMIC - Voltage Reference

LT1460DCN8-10

Analog Devices Inc.

IC VREF SERIES 10V 8DIP

LT1460DCN8-10 is a PMIC - Voltage Reference manufactured by Analog Devices Inc.. IC VREF SERIES 10V 8DIP. Key specifications: mounting type Through Hole, operating temperature 0°C ~ 70°C (TA), voltage - input 10.9V ~ 20V, package / case 8-DIP (0.300", 7.62mm).
